Once you've collected your information, you'll want to call on a few memories to help you pick a style that you know she'll love. Think about times when she's dressed up for a romantic night in or out, what did she wear? Does your lady like to smoulder in satin or lounge lusciously in lace? Does she wear stockings with suspenders or prefer hold-ups? By envisioning the things that your partner chooses to wear when she wants to look and feel her best, you'll discover what helps her to feel confident and sexy - which is the main aim when it comes to dressing for bed. By buying her something she'll feel confident wearing you'll boost her sexual confidence too, which only serve to benefit your sex life together.

Choosing the Right Lingerie Size
Sizing is your next problem. Different brands have different sizes, so one size 8 is another's size 12. If your partner has 8s, 10s and 12s in her wardrobe, which do you go for? As a default, I always suggest looking at her favourite clothes. They're her favourite because she feels confident and usually comfortable in them, which is precisely what you want her to feel in her Gift Lingerie. If there is a clear majority of one size, that's your winner. Keep an eye out for anything labelled S, M, L, XL etc. These are great indicators as to which size bracket she's likely to fall into.
Bra Sizes
Some lingerie items like the Classified Gigi Basque are measured by bra size. You can easily match this to your partner's bra size that you noted during your investigations. If she has more than one bra size, she may be in between sizes which is not uncommon for women. If this sounds like your lady, check the size in the bra that she wears most often. This is likely to be the most comfortable one she owns and therefore the best fitting.
Lots of our lingerie has an underwire but is not sized by bra size. An underwire is the bit of metal in the cup of a bra that holds the shape. If a lingerie item has an underwire but no bra size, check the description to see if the cup sizes it will fit is noted. As a general rule, most of these cups will fit an A, B or C cup with some fitting up to a D cup. If your partner is larger than a D cup, avoiding lingerie with underwires that is NOT sized by cup is your best option.
One Size
The Classified Mesh Thong Body is a great gift for women that like red and black lace colours and teddies/bodies as a lingerie choice. But it's labelled as One Size. How will you know if it will fit? There are two types of One Size garments - Regular and Plus Size. If your lady is below a size 16, opt for the Regular Size. If she is a size 16+, opt for a Plus Size garment.
Once you've decided if your lady is Plus Size or Regular Size, you can ensure that the item will fit by checking the recommended sizes. To the right of the product information you'll see check boxes for the style or size you want. You can see that next to each One Size label is a note advising it will fit a size 10-14.

If you discovered the sizes 10, 12 or 14 in your partner's wardrobe, it's likely that this teddie will fit them, but if you discovered sizes 6 and 8, it will be too big.
